Provide a brief explanation about the strategic aim of your actions. The vision template is one of the first documents required in the software development lifecycle as it describes the features required by users and the benefits for each user group. Here are the main recommendations points to include in your product requirement document. These doctypes define the document templates that support your team writing documents.
Software development agreement template get free sample. A template can only take you so far when it comes to managing a successful project. The scope statement is an agreement among the project team, the project sponsor and key stakeholders. Software engineering proposal is a document that a software developer submits to a business customer for acceptance. A scope of work sow document is an agreement on the work youre going to perform on the project, jennifer said. Find out which documents you should write so that the development process runs smoothly. Producing a statement of work is a lot of work so you dont want to create it prematurely when a client is still trying to decide if they want to do a project. It will outline the objectives, benefits, scope, delivery method, structure and governance in order to deliver the required changes. The objective is for practice application support group owners to assess the understanding, comfort level and effectiveness of the knowledge acquisition phase and decide the readiness of proceeding to. The scope statement includes relating the project to business objectives, and defining the boundaries of the project in multiple dimensions including approach, deliverables, milestones, and budget. Whether its the developer or the product owner that sets these milestones, they should be as unambiguous as possible, and agreed upon onebyone by both parties. As a project manager, you need to take care of your project work and. Design document provides a description of the system architecture, software. At its core, a project brief should communicate your project approach and the process your team will use to manage the project according to scope.
Company having its principal place of business at client. At its core, a project brief should communicate your project approach and the process your. The sdd shows how the software system will be structured to satisfy the requirements. This template includes space to document project managers and team members, objectives and goals, scope and schedule, and resources, so you can share key information with stakeholders to gain buyin and lock in the budget.
This document is intended to capture the understanding of the application gained by raw support team during the knowledge acquisition phase. How to document a software development project there is no onesizefitsall for documenting software projects. It describes the solutions relating to certain problems and explains how the customer can be benefitted from the proposal. Understanding project templates gemini documentation. In any project work, documentation is an essential part of the project. Successful documentation projects understanding requirements. If the software as delivered does not conform with the specifications, the client shall within. Provide a brief explanation of the strategic aim of your actions. This document is intended to capture the understanding of the application gained by. In software architecture documentation we list the four quadrants. This gantt chart excel template helps you plan, track, and synchronize the activities of a project. A scope of work sow document is an agreement on the work youre going to perform on the project, jennifer said the document. What we do is giving you an introduction on how to get started with the projectdoc toolbox and the software development addon to define your documentation requirements with confluence.
A project documentation template provides a basic format for producing these information. Whether its a product or a service, its the reason youre executing the project for. The creation of user documentation is a big component of any software project. The software shall function in accordance with the specifications on or before the delivery date. Wherever possible, i have tried to provide guidelines instead of. The proposal describes the problem to be solved and explains the resulting benefits to the customer. A template for documenting software and firmware architectures. Project system design document template free download. Based on the longstanding gantt chart model, this project plan template in excel uses a simple visual representation to show how a project will be managed over time. While dynamic, its a standalone document that only outlines the work that will be completed.
How to document a software development project smartics. Its your mandate to run the project and its the document that turns the project from an idea into an actual program of work. Firstly, you need to start with a clear vision of why the team should use sharepoint for project management, the benefits of this change, and how the free sharepoint template will help. Jun 08, 2017 use this vision template ms word 36 pages to collect, analyze, and define the highlevel needs and features of your new product or service. It is assumed that the reader has a technical background in software design and development. Software design document sdd template software design is a process by which the software requirements are translated into a representation of software components, interfaces, and data necessary for the implementation phase. It would also include the requirements and responsibilities of each party. Finally you need to organize the workspace by defining. The purpose of your project document is to explain your project goals and visions to the stakeholders. Here are some more examples on how to use the projectdoc toolbox to provide project relevant information. Steps and tips for writing a srs document for your project srs document template 1. Project documentation is essential if you are holding the position of a project manager. All projects are created from project templates, which control the metadata associated with a project, such as status and priority codes, menus, workflow and time. The updated ieee standards of srs documentation in 2011 provide a software requirements documentation template that can be easily adapted to every projects individual needs by the.
Online shopping project documentation template manages the shopping quickly as it contains the fastspeed system through which the inputs and the details are stored easily and the billing and other. With space to document the six steps of the process, including concept. With space to document the six steps of the process, including concept, inception, construction iterations, transitions, production, and retirement, your software development process will always be consistent, efficient, and thorough. Nov 26, 2018 download our free project brief template and example, and instantly create a brief for your project. The following is an attempt to put together a complete, yet reasonably flexible template for the specification of software designs. How to write an effective test summary report download template. Use our system design document template to write highlevel descriptions. This document provides a high level overview and explains the whole architecture of process specification tool pst. Company having his principal place of business at developer. The introductory segment of the software requirements specification template needs to cover the purpose, document conventions, references. For a software project, this will mean the project manager, the designers, and the guys that will be doing the lowlevel coding. An mou template contains an outline of the details and terms of the agreement. Having a sample software documentation specifications template acts as a great beginning point for writing a fresh srs document. But equally, you dont want to start writing a statement.
Software engineering process technology sept provides three 3 hours of free consulting with this product concerning the understanding and application of this template, to be provided within 60. When a business or organization relies on a template. Use this vision template ms word 36 pages to collect, analyze, and define the highlevel needs and features of your new product or service. It describes the solutions relating to certain problems and explains how the. Online shopping project documentation template manages the shopping quickly as it contains the fastspeed system through which the inputs and the details are stored easily and the billing and other important purposes are done more effectively. To document a software project does not only require the systems or architecture documentation. Software design is a process by which the software requirements are translated into a representation of software components, interfaces, and data necessary for the implementation phase. Software design document sdd template software design is a process by which the software requirements are translated into a representation of software components, interfaces, and data.
Introduce your project and describe what its intended goal and use is. But equally, you dont want to start writing a statement of work sow when the client has approved your estimate youll hold up the project and have forgotten lots of the detail. So let us now start our discussion about the software design document template where we will describe all the components briefly for proper understanding. Although a project plan is arguably the most important document created on your project, any good. As a project manager, you need to take care of your project work and properly document your project systematically. One webpage software requirements document created by using atlassian confluence, the content collaboration software. The sow captures all the key details of the project including an introduction and background. This software development agreement the agreement or software development agreement states the terms and conditions that govern the contractual agreement between developer. A software project proposal is a document that is submitted by a software developer to a business customer for acceptance. The srs document template you can download and use today.
Firstly, you need to start with a clear vision of why the team should use sharepoint for project. Understanding the information exchange with neighboring systems i. The most important document in the project initiation phase is the project charter. The purpose of this document is to define the direction and scope of the project name project and to act as the base document for its management and the assessment of its overall success. Software design document template components udemy blog. It represents a common understanding of the project for the purpose of facilitating communication among the stakeholders and for setting authorities and limits for the project manager and team. Download our free project brief template and example, and instantly create a brief for your project. It is explains how an online user will be able to create and maintain software development process definitions and includes the underlying architecture of the tool. Start your document with the information about project participants. It will help you learn how to write effective software design documents through a series of helpful examples. As you develop and update new software, use this workflow template to ensure that you dont miss any critical steps of the process. With this simple template, organize and document your projects scope as well as all of its needs, expected outcomes, and risks.
Wherever possible, i have tried to provide guidelines instead of prescribing requirements for the contents of various sections and subsections of the document. It represents a common understanding of the project for the. How to write software design documents sdd template. The cover page contains the name of the team working on the project and the title of the project. For better results, turn your sow into a task list in excel and upload it into a project management software. The purpose of your project document is to explain your project goals and visions to the.
Document templates store information that is used to generate specific document instances for use by participants in the evaluation process. Successful documentation projects part 1 of 3 understanding by glenn murray. Aug 01, 2019 a template can only take you so far when it comes to managing a successful project. It clearly states the objectives of the project with start and end dates. The updated ieee standards of srs documentation in 2011 provide a software requirements documentation template that can be easily adapted to every projects individual needs by the company. A memorandum of understanding or mou is a type of agreement. All software development products, whether created by a small team or a.
The only software requirements document template you need. This sample uses all the sections defined in the template and is a perfect example of software implementation. Software documentation types and best practices prototypr. Making a memorandum of understanding template is usually the first step. The purpose of the project scope statement is to provide a baseline understanding of the scope of a project to include the project s scope and deliverables, the work required to complete the deliverables, and ensure a common understanding of the project s scope among all stakeholders. This template includes space to document project managers and team. User interface guidelines pdf objectives of analysis stages. The focus of the template is on the logical view of a system including system purpose, system context and interface, structure of the system, and dynamic behavior of the system. Scope statement template download project management docs. All projects are created from project templates, which control the metadata associated with a project, such as status and priority codes, menus, workflow and time entry codes. You need this it gives you the authority to act as project manager for the project. Based on the longstanding gantt chart model, this project plan template in excel uses a simple visual. Software engineering process technology sept provides three 3 hours of free consulting with this product concerning the understanding and application of this template, to be provided within 60 calendar days of purchase.
497 1369 103 168 868 246 916 1338 715 448 400 414 1435 125 314 1445 188 515 682 205 633 172 334 1026 291 902 1238 560 104 1386 179 19 1324